Output e5bd08b15597ad7847edc266ddebc9b4aea58871c8f2bfa043240656ffc66144:5
- value
- 28897859
- script pubkey
- OP_0 OP_PUSHBYTES_20 b70e81f85b88c229be531b7f0c1a98d7644ae540
- address
- bc1qku8gr7zm3rpzn0jnrdlscx5c6ajy4e2qg6rdvl
- transaction
- e5bd08b15597ad7847edc266ddebc9b4aea58871c8f2bfa043240656ffc66144